The recipe hails from the Piedmont region of Northwestern Italy, specifically the areas around Cuneo and Turin. During the Renaissance, convents were hubs of pastry innovation. Nuns had time, patience, and a need to generate income. They also faced a specific challenge: what to do with leftover egg whites. Furthermore, because it contains no dairy, no flour,
